Kondopoga weather in January

In January, Kondopoga sees average daytime highs of -7°C and overnight lows near -12°C, with 33 mm of precipitation across 9.3 wet days and about 5.7 hours of daylight. It is the 12th-warmest and 10th-wettest month of the year here.

Highs ease over the month, from about -6°C in the first days to -8°C by the end. The sky is clear or mostly clear about 6% of the time in January, and the air most often feels dry.

Daylight stretches from about 4 h 48 min at the start of January to 6 h 54 min by month's end. Set against the rest of the year, January is Kondopoga's 10th-clearest and 4th-windiest month. For the whole year in context, see Kondopoga's year-round climate.

Location & terrain

Where is Kondopoga?

Kondopoga sits at 62.2°N, 34.3°E, 59 m above sea level, in Russia. The nearest listed city is Petrozavodsk, 47 km away.

Topography around Kondopoga

How much the land rises and falls, and what covers it, within 3, 16 and 80 km of Kondopoga.

Within 3 km, the terrain around Kondopoga has only modest vari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 96 m around an average of 64 m above sea level; within 16 km, only modest vari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 196 m; within 80 km, significant vari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 294 m.

The land around Kondopoga is covered by trees (52%) and water (29%) within 3 km, trees (72%) and water (20%) within 16 km, and trees (62%) and water (33%) within 80 km.
